City Beach median house price down $135,000 in six months

City beach is a beachside suburb of Perth, Western Australia, located within the Town of Cambridge. 

City Beach's median house price dropped from $1.835 million to $1.7 million within the past half year. 

However, the median house price in City Beach has recently started to recover, according to CoreLogic
